Usilampatti 1,805-vote thriller — TVK ends N. Bharathi's 10-year AIADMK hold
TVK's M. Vijay edged out sitting AIADMK MLA I. Mahendran by 1,805 votes in Usilampatti — ending a three-cycle AIADMK fortress in this Mukkulathor (Thevar)-belt seat near Madurai. AIADMK's N. Bharathi held the seat in 2016 and 2021, riding the community's historically AIADMK-leaning tilt; the 2026 result was the closest result the seat has produced in its post-delimitation history. Notably, the DMK alliance ceded Usilampatti to its Congress partner — INC's T. Saravanakumar finished third with 59,465 votes — and the splintering of the anti-AIADMK vote across CONG and TVK still tipped against the AIADMK incumbent by 1,805.

About Usilampatti
Usilampatti is an assembly constituency in Madurai district, about 40 km west of Madurai city near the Andipatti and Theni district borders. It is the headline seat of the Mukkulathor (Thevar) heartland — Pasumpon Muthuramalinga Thevar's birthplace at Pasumpon village is 30 km away, and the community's annual Guru Pooja each October draws lakhs to the memorial. The constituency leans toward livestock economy: Usilampatti's Aadu Santhai (goat market) is one of Tamil Nadu's largest weekly bazaars, famous for the native Kanni Aadu breed.
